#6c7e78 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6c7e78 is composed of 42.4% red, 49.4%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.8%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 160 degrees, a saturation of 7.7% and a lightness of 45.9%. #6c7e78 color hex could be obtained by blending #d8fcf0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

#6c7e78 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6c7e78 has RGB values of R:108, G:126,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0, Y:0.05,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 7110264.

Shades and Tints of #6c7e78
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080a09 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6c7e78
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757575 is the less saturated color, while #09e199 is the most saturated one.
